On 05-May-2000 Jordan Blanchard wrote: > Hello everyone.. ok, I'm in need of a little help... and I'm sending this to > two mailing lists becuase I really don't know which would be the best one.. > > The Problem is, I have a 3.4 gateway box running, and everything works like > a charm, except web, for web to work, I have to use a proxy and at the > moment, I'm running tinyproxy which isn't great.. now isn't there a way to > have a gateway machine with-out using a proxy??? 1. Try to use natd 2. Try to use better proxy, for example mod_proxy for apache or nice old CERN httpd. -- Dmitry Samersoff, dms@wplus.net, ICQ:3161705 http://devnull.wplus.net * There will come soft rains ...
